🛫 ZENO – The Travel Board

ZENO Electric Skateboard →

The ZENO is built for portability and freedom.
It’s the only electric skateboard you can take on an airplane thanks to its 99 Wh IATA-approved battery system.
Swap in the 259 Wh extended pack back home for double the distance.

Why riders love it:

  • Air-travel safe (carry-on compliant)

  • Ultra-compact, lightweight

  • Still powerful — dual 75 mm hub motors

  • Plug-and-play battery system

Best for: city commuting, students, travelers, everyday short rides.

Tested Range:

  • 99 Wh → ~12 km

  • 259 Wh → ~25 km

 


🏙️ BLACK Carve 3 PRO – The All-Rounder


BLACK Carve 3 PRO Direct Drive →

The BC3 PRO is the definition of smooth power.
Designed for urban speed and carving precision, it’s the board that does everything — silently if you go Direct Drive, brutally if you go Belt Drive.

Key Features:

  • 14 S battery system for strong torque

  • Dual 6374 150 Kv 3500 W motors

  • Custom NX Remote (fully adjustable throttle curves)

  • Optional 150 mm Rubber or TARMAX 100 mm Wheels

Best for: city riders, speed lovers, daily commuters.

Tested Range:

  • Direct Drive → ~35 km

  • Belt Drive → ~40 km

⚡️ Challenger PRO – Compact Power

Challenger PRO →

For riders who want high performance in a smaller frame, the Challenger PRO is your weapon.
It’s light, agile, and uses the same quality electronics as the bigger boards — just tuned for compact fun.

Key Features:

  • Dual 5048 160 Kv 2500 W motors

  • Belt Drive system for strong acceleration

  • 14 S battery (504 Wh)

  • Lightweight and portable

Best for: shorter rides, lighter weight riders, carving in tight city streets.

🏔️ VELAR – The Big Board for Big Power

VELAR Belt Drive / Gear Drive →

The VELAR is the ultimate performance electric longboard — full-carbon deck, 14 S voltage, and brute torque that no one else matches.
It’s built for riders who want real speed, real hill-climb power, and bulletproof construction.

Specs:

  • Dual 6384 150 Kv 3500 W Motors

  • 14 S 630 Wh Battery

  • CNC Carbon Deck – zero flex, full stability

  • 60 km/h + top speed

  • Stands upright on its own

Best for: heavy riders, long distances, steep hills, off-road terrain.

Tested Range: 45 – 50 km
